> I have a fairly large cluster running ceph bluestore with extremely fast SAS 
> ssd for the metadata.  Doing FIO benchmarks I am getting 200k-300k random 
> write iops but during sustained workloads of ElasticSearch my clients seem to 
> hit a wall of around 1100 IO/s per RBD device.  I've tried 1 RBD and 4 RBD 
> devices and I still only get 1100 IO per device, so 4 devices gets me around 
> 4k.
>
> Is there some sort of setting that limits each RBD devices performance?  I've 
> tried playing with nr_requests but that don't seem to change it at all... I'm 
> just looking for another 20-30% performance on random write io... I even 
> thought about doing raid 0 across 4-8 rbd devices just to get the io 
> performance.

What is the I/O profile of that workload?  How did you arrive at the
20-30% number?

Which kernel are you running?  Increasing nr_requests doesn't actually
increase the queue depth, at least on anything moderately recent.  You
need to map with queue_depth=X for that, see [1] for details.
